Top LR3 issues with cost of repair parts:
How loud is the air compressor when it runs, and how often does it run?
Cost of new compressor: $800
Front Lower Control Arms: Does it vibrate, shake or clunk when you hit the brakes?
New front kit with both arms, new bushings and hardware: $420
Diff noise?
Cost of new diffs: Roughly $1k-$1200, depending on model of truck and options.
Transmission leaking from lower cover?
Cost of repair kit w/ new filter: $100
Thermostat assembly leaking?
Cost of new Assembly: $90

I had a 2003 discovery as well but I sold mine to buy a 2006 LR3 HSE with 90,000. It is unbelievable the difference not only is the interior 100 times better but the drive and power is amazing. Now just make sure you keep up on maintenance on the lr3 luckily before I bought mine the compressor and control arms were both changed by Rover. I bought the rover in September and so far I have replaced the tranny pan and fluid ($500 Indy shop), replaced front, rear diff fluid and transfercase fluid ($250 I did it myself), coolant flush ($100 Indy shop) and some other small things. Just try to get the most info about the rover as possible and you should be good!
